Guide to NetSuite User Roles and Permissions

NetSuite is a comprehensive ERP system that offers a wide range of functionalities to businesses. A crucial aspect of managing a NetSuite account is understanding user roles and permissions. This guide provides an overview of how to effectively set up and manage user access in NetSuite.


Understanding NetSuite Roles

In NetSuite, a role defines the set of permissions and access levels a user has. Each role is tailored to different job functions and responsibilities within an organization. NetSuite comes with several standard roles and also allows for the creation of custom roles.

Standard Roles

NetSuite offers a variety of pre-defined roles, such as:

  • Administrator: Has full access to all features and settings in NetSuite.
  • Sales Representative: Access to sales-related functions and data.
  • Accountant: Access to financial and accounting features.
  • Support Representative: Access to customer support and case management functionalities.

Custom Roles

For unique business needs, you can create custom roles by specifying:

  • Permissions for viewing, creating, editing, or deleting records.
  • Access to specific centers and tabs.
  • Restrictions at the subsidiary, department, class, or location level (for OneWorld accounts).

Setting Up User Permissions

Each role in NetSuite is associated with a set of permissions that dictate what actions a user can perform. Permissions are categorized into different levels:

  • None: No access to the specified area.
  • View: Can view but not edit records.
  • Create: Can create new records.
  • Edit: Can modify existing records.
  • Full: Full control, including the ability to delete records.

Best Practices for Managing User Roles

  1. Least Privilege Principle: Assign users only the permissions they need to perform their job functions.
  2. Regular Audits: Periodically review user roles and permissions to ensure they are still appropriate.
  3. Use Custom Roles: Create custom roles to match specific job functions and responsibilities in your organization.
  4. Document Role Changes: Keep a record of any changes made to roles for audit and compliance purposes.

Managing user roles and permissions in NetSuite is essential for maintaining security and ensuring users have the access they need to perform their tasks. By understanding and utilizing NetSuite’s robust role management features, you can create a secure and efficient environment for your team. Contact Katoomi today to learn more about how we can help optimize your NetSuite environment.